At work, we are having a "biggest loser" contest. And it isn't a contest against the rest of the company. It's a goal for yourself and that's it.

They set it up so that you could chose whether you want to lose 10 pounds, 20 pounds, or 30 pounds. That way, you can do what's best for you (if you choose to participate) and you won't "lose" to someone who has lost more weight than you.

We had a weigh-in at the beginning of the contest. We will weigh in again on December 31st of this year, and if you have met the goal you set for yourself, that's part one of the goal. Part two is to keep that weight off until the end of the contest, which I believe is in March. If both of those criteria are met, you have attained your goal and you win a prize.

10 pounds = 1 day off work
20 pounds = 2 days off work
30 pounds = 3 days off work

A neat contest.
